性能测试常见问题
摘要:性能测试的概念及分类: 性能测试:首先要确定系统的业务模型,指定合理的测试方案和策略,通过自动化的工具模拟正常,异常,峰值等负载条件对系统的各项指标进行验证。 基准测试:系统无压力的情况下,选择一个接口模拟一些用户并发,持续执行一段时间获取该交易的响应时间,TPS,资源消耗等,主要的目的是完成验证工
阅读全文
多线程
摘要:标签(空格分隔): 多线程 进程的概念: 运行着的程序就是进程: 例如:windowsl里面的资源管理器,就是进程; python 是通过python解释器,来运行我们的python脚本程序,这些运行的进程里面呢,至少有一个线程; 为什么这么说呢? 线程:是操作系统创建的,用来控制代码执行的数据结构
阅读全文
python远程操作服务器
摘要:python远程控制 标签(空格分隔): 远程Linux python远程控制:方案: Paramiko Pexpect(主要Linux机器) 安装Paramiko pip install paramiko default timeout=60 pip install paramiko i http
阅读全文
jmeter 在linux服务器的安装和运行;
摘要:linux环境下使用jmeter进行压力测试 标签(空格分隔): linux环境,jmeter linux环境下使用就meter进行压力测试: linux环境部署: 1. 在Linux服务器先安装jdk: 2.以jdk 8u172 linux x64.tar.gz为例: 下载地址:http://ww
阅读全文
第八篇:Jmeter的分布式测试
摘要:一: 由于Jmeter本身的瓶颈,当模拟数以千计的用户并发的时候,使用单台机器会有些力不从心,甚至还会引起Java内存溢出的错误,要解决这个问题,就要使用分布式测试,运行多台机器,也就是所谓的Agent来分担Jmeter自身的压力,并且借此来获得更大的并发用户数, 因此我们需要进行相关的修改和配置:
阅读全文
第七篇:Jmeter连接MySQL的测试
摘要:.准备一个有数据表格的MySQL数据库; 2.在测试计划面板上点击浏览按钮,把你的JDBC驱动添加进来; mysql-connector-java-5.1.26-bin.jar 3.添加一个线程组--添加一个jdbc参数配置: 4. 5.建立一个数据的连接: 6.请求一下数据库: 数据建立连接完成;
阅读全文
第六篇:Jmeter Ftp服务器的连接
摘要:如上图: 创建一个 线程组 点击配置元件 添加FTP请求缺省值; IP:为你的FTP服务的IP remote file:为你FTP服务上的一个文件; Localfile:为你本地的路经; get (RETR):为下载方式; 登陆配置:FTP服务器的用户名和密码; 按照上述我们可以创建一个put的FT
阅读全文
第五篇:jmeter图形监控扩展
摘要:插件下载:http://jmeter-plugins.org/downloads/all/ 插件: 1.首先将jmeterPluging.jar包复制到jmeter的lib目录下面的ext目录下面,然后重启,如下图会看到,很多以jp开头的图表报告; 2.将serverAgent目录及其下面的文件复制
阅读全文
第四篇:添加一个线程组
摘要:1.测试需求:建立20个用户,访问www.baidu.com,查看在负载达到 30QPS的时候的一个平均的响应时间; QPS:query per second每秒查询率,是查询服务器每秒能处理的查询次数,在因特网上,作为域名系统服务器的性能常用每秒查询率来衡量; 2.测试步骤: 线程数:虚拟用户数,
阅读全文
第三篇:jmeter的作用域和执行顺序
摘要:1.元件的作用域: 8类可执行的元件,testplan和threadgroup不属于可执行的元件;这些元件中,取样器,是典型的不与其他元件发生交互作用的元件,逻辑控制器只对其子节点的取样器有效,而其他元件(配置元件,定时器,断言,监听器,)需要与取样器等元件进行交互; 在jmeter中元件的作用域是
阅读全文
第二篇:Jmeter功能概要
摘要:一.jmeter工具组成部分: 1.资源生成器:用于生成测试过程中服务器,负载机的资源代码; 2.用户运行器:通常是一个脚本运行引擎,根据脚本的要求模拟指定用户行为,(lr中的controller) 3.报表生成器:根据测试中,实时的生成报表,提供可视化的数据显示方式。(lr中的analysis)
阅读全文
性能测试工具---jmeter
摘要:一、jmeter:简介 Apache jmeter是Apache组织的开发的源代码项目,是一个纯的Java应用,用于压力测试和性能测试,他最初的测试使用于web端的测试,但是后来也被扩展到其他的测试领域; 二、作用 jemeter可以用于对静态和动态的资源(文件,servlet,perl脚本,Jav
阅读全文